Abstract

Theoretical analysis of intersubject cooperation problem and results undertaken from pilotage experimental study are presented in the article. The analysed idea of the article says that for the sake of intersubject cooperation is quite important what takes place between people, being diffused between them; what can not take place, if people do not co-operate. It is underlined that real intersubject cooperation assumes increased personality’s inner complexity, openness of a person to new challenges invoked by communication and dialogue. Conceptual vision of psychological phenomenon of intersubjectness is focused on three correlated aspects:

1) intersubject diffuseness into space of subject wills;

2) reciprocity aspect  (“I am a subject in relation to you and I am expecting you to be a mutual subject”);

3) developmental aspect: a function is intersubjective at first, diffused between people, but then it becomes intra-subjective, turning into an achievement of my own development (according to L.S. Vygotsky’s methodology).

It was proven that intersubject cooperation involves such communication that exposes subject qualities of a person during communication process, resulting in personal development.

Modified checkers game was chosen as experimental model. After a “classic” game session respondents were asked to play otherwise in order that the minimum of checkers should remain on a game board.

Following hypotheses were tested: 1) intersubject cooperation is a special form of organization of diffused activity, that is characterized by the only aim and predominance of collaboration strategy; 2) involvement into intersubject cooperation (as exemplified by “intersubject checkers”) increases human satisfaction rates.

After every game session in both classic and intersubject settings respondents were asked to estimate their satisfaction level using scale from 1 to 10, where 10 stands for the most satisfactory option. On most parameters subjectively estimated level of satisfaction is higher after intersubject checkers sessions. These data are confirmed by visual observation over players during different sessions. Research hypotheses were confirmed.

Consequently, initial ideas about intersubject cooperation as complex process of mutual development of subject qualities among human participants were further extended.
